Proseč (Pelhřimov District)

Proseč ( German Prosetsch ) is a municipality in the Czech Republic. It is located seven kilometers north of Humpolec and belongs to Okres Pelhřimov.

Geography

Proseč located in the Bohemian- Moravian Highlands.

Neighboring towns are Staré Hutě Dobra Voda and Lipnická in the north, Záběhlice in the northeast, Řečice in the east, Pusté Lhotsko and Budíkov the southeast, Světlice and Horni Rapotice in the south, Haj in the southwest and Kaliště and Podivice in the West.

History

The first mention of Proseč as the seat of the brothers Ondřej, Hroch and Beneš of Proseč was 1391st The festivals were already at the time of connection of the goods to the rule Lipnice nad Sázavou in the second half of the 15th century desolate. Since 1538 the existence of a village has survived, and since the property was acquired by Trček of Lipa in 1547 can be found on the Fixed no message.
